Travis Kelce admitted that yelling and bumping into Kansas City Chiefs Head Coach Andy Reid was “unacceptable.”

Kelce, tight end for the Chiefs, spoke about the incident that took place Sunday at Super Bowl LVIII during his podcast “New Heights” with his brother Jason Kelce Wednesday.

Travis Kelce admitted his emotions got the best of him. However, older brother Jason Kelce, who plays center for the Philadelphia Eagles, pushed him to say more, ESPN reported.

Jason Kelce said to his brother, “You crossed the line; I think we can both agree on it.”

“I did,” Travis Kelce agreed. “I can’t get that fired up to that point where I’m bumping Coach and it’s getting him off balance and stuff.”

The Chiefs beat the San Francisco 49ers in a 25-22 overtime victory.

He explained how he could get so emotional with Reid.

“I got a certain relationship with him. He’s checked me a few times and I just wanted to let him know that I wanted this thing, and he can put it on me, and I got him.,” Travis Kelce said. “You know, it just came in a moment where we weren’t playing very well, I wasn’t playing well, and we had to get some s— going and sometimes … emotions get away from me and that’s been the battle of my career.”

Afterwords, the two “chuckled about it,” Travis Kelce said.

He added he was grateful being a Chief and his relationship with Reid.

“I couldn’t be, you know, more proud of being his product on the field, and I couldn’t be more proud of, you know, where we’ve come as a team since I got here in 2013, and I just love playing for the guy, man,” Travis Kelce said. ”Unfortunately, my passion comes out where it looks like it’s negativity, but I’m grateful he knows I want to win this thing with him more than anything.”

Travis Kelce immediately regretted his actions and added Reid’s reaction afterward surprised him.

“Coach Reid actually came right up to me after that and didn’t even have harsh words for me. I was ready to get a f—ing ass-chewing and for him to just tell me to ‘f—ing be better,’ and he just let (me) know, ‘Hey man, I love your passion. I got cameras on me all over the place man, you don’t want things to come off’ … and it just made me … fired up to get a f—ing victory for him, man. Cause that’s how much I love that dude, man. So Big Red, sorry if I caught you with that cheap shot, baby,” he said.

After the game, Reid told Travis Kelce he appreciated his passion and said the contact wasn’t as bad as it looked.

Jason Kelce told his younger brother he needs to have his “head on a swivel” because Reid will be “coming hot” after him next time.

“I know it. If he would have cold-cocked me in the face, I would have just ate it and said, yeah, let’s f—ing go,” Travis Kelce said.
